linux系統安裝mysql一攬子報錯解決

2021-09-28 04:44:46 字數 701 閱讀 3235

解決方法:

在終端輸入mysql -uroot -p123456登入資料庫總是報這樣的錯,全域性搜尋mysql.sock這個檔案,發現在/var/lib/mysql/mysql.sock,

於是建立乙個軟連線:ln -s /var/lib/mysql/mysql.sock /tmp/mysql.sock

在終端輸入mysql -uroot -p123456,啟動正常。當然最快捷的還是檢視/etc/my.conf,裡面含有mysqld的socket路徑,直接用其建立軟連線就可以了。

如果在建立軟連線的時候報錯 ln: failed to create symbolic link '/tmp/mysql.sock': file exists,說明/tmp/mysq.sock已經存在,請先刪除然後重新建立

2:啟動不了mysql,報錯[error] unknown variable ;basedir=....問題

解決辦法:將對應[mysql]下面的內容全部轉移到【mysqld】下面。

3:error 1045 (28000): access denied for user 『root』@』localhost』 (using password: yes).

skip-grant-tables
儲存退出後重啟mysql 改好之後,再修改一下my.ini這個檔案,把剛才加入的」skip-grant-tables」這行刪除,儲存退出再重啟mysql。

linux系統安裝mysql

inux安裝mysql服務分兩種安裝方法 原始碼安裝,優點是安裝包比較小,只有十多m,缺點是安裝依賴的庫多,安裝編譯時間長,安裝步驟複雜容易出錯 使用官方編譯好的二進位制檔案安裝,優點是安裝速度快,安裝步驟簡單,缺點是安裝包很大,300m左右。以下介紹linux使用官方編譯好的二進位製包安裝mysq...

linux系統安裝mysql

linux安裝mysql服務分兩種安裝方法 原始碼安裝,優點是安裝包比較小,只有十多m,缺點是安裝依賴的庫多,安裝編譯時間長,安裝步驟複雜容易出錯 使用官方編譯好的二進位制檔案安裝,優點是安裝速度快,安裝步驟簡單,缺點是安裝包很大,300m左右。以下介紹linux使用官方編譯好的二進位製包安裝mys...

Linux系統安裝mysql

感謝博主分享 wget 2.解壓安裝包 tar zxvf 3.進入資料夾 cd mysql 5.6.26 linux glibc2.5 x86 64 4.建立使用者組和使用者 groupadd mysql useradd r g mysql mysql 5.修改許可權 chown r mysql m...